About Hiring a Lawyer in Kuwait

When considering hiring a lawyer in Kuwait, you need to understand that the legal industry in the country is highly sophisticated and heavily regulated by various legal institutions, including the Ministry of Justice and the Kuwaiti Bar Association. This ensures that legal practitioners are well-qualified, ethical, and maintain the standard of practice set by the institutions.

There are many law firms and independent lawyers operating in the country, from local practitioners to international firms, and they cover different areas of law. You can find a lawyer or law firm by searching the Kuwaiti Bar Association database or getting recommendations from friends or business associates. Once you’ve identified a potential lawyer, you will need to discuss your legal needs, their fee structure, and the specific legal services they provide.

Why You May Need a Lawyer

Individuals and businesses often need legal representation or advice in Kuwait for numerous reasons. Here are a few common situations where you may require legal help:

1. Business Transactions: Legal guidance is vital in areas like contract law, business formation, and corporate compliance requirements.

2. Real Estate: Lawyers can guide you through the purchase or sale of real estate property, resolving landlord-tenant disputes, and dealing with zoning issues.

3. Litigation: If you are involved in a lawsuit or you need to file a lawsuit, you will likely need a lawyer to represent you in court.

4. Family Matters: Matters such as divorce, child custody, and property settlements require expert legal assistance.

Local Laws Overview

Kuwait's legal system is built on the civil law model with Islamic law significantly influencing it. The constitution of Kuwait is the supreme law of the land, while the primary sources of laws are legislations and regulations.

There are various legal provisions in areas such as criminal law, commercial law, contract law, labour law, intellectual property, immigration law, family law, among others. Lawyers in Kuwait are trained and qualified in these various areas. They can represent you in court and advise you in line with the local laws and regulations relevant to your situation.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is the average cost of a lawyer in Kuwait?

Legal fees in Kuwait may vary based on factors like the lawyer's experience level, complexity of the case, and the law firm's pricing model. It's best to consult with the specific lawyer or law firm for an accurate estimate.

Do I need to have a lawyer present when signing a contract?

While it's not mandatory, having a lawyer present when signing a contract, especially in business transactions can be very helpful. They can review the terms and conditions and provide advice to protect your interests.

How can I verify a lawyer’s credentials in Kuwait?

The Kuwaiti Bar Association provides information about registered lawyers. You can verify a lawyer's credentials using this resource.

Can foreign nationals hire lawyers in Kuwait?

Yes, foreign nationals can hire lawyers in Kuwait to represent them in any legal matter. Many law firms offer services in English and other languages.

What if a lawyer in Kuwait breaches their professional obligations?

If a lawyer in Kuwait breaches their professional obligations, complaints can be made to their law firm or the Kuwaiti Bar Association, which will then take appropriate action.
